1. What is GPM (Gallons Per Minute)?

GPM (Gallons Per Minute) is a measurement of flow rate that indicates how many gallons of liquid pass through a given point in one minute. It's commonly used in plumbing, irrigation, and fluid dynamics applications.

3. Importance of GPM Calculation

Details: Accurate GPM calculation is crucial for designing plumbing systems, sizing pipes and pumps, planning irrigation systems, and ensuring proper water flow in various industrial and residential applications.

5. Frequently Asked Questions (FAQ)

Q1: What is a typical GPM rate for household faucets?
A: Standard household faucets typically have a flow rate of 1.5-2.2 GPM, while showerheads are usually limited to 2.5 GPM for water conservation.

Q2: How does GPM relate to pipe size?
A: Larger diameter pipes can handle higher GPM rates with less pressure loss. The relationship depends on pipe material, length, and fluid viscosity.

Q3: Can GPM be converted to other flow rate units?
A: Yes, GPM can be converted to liters per minute (1 GPM = 3.785 LPM) or cubic meters per hour (1 GPM = 0.227 m³/h).

Q4: Why is GPM important in irrigation systems?
A: GPM determines how many sprinkler heads can operate simultaneously and helps ensure proper water distribution across the irrigation zone.

Q5: How does water pressure affect GPM?
A: Higher water pressure generally increases GPM, but the relationship is not linear and depends on pipe diameter, length, and restrictions in the system.
